Winter Storm Warning in Wayne County, Michigan
Issued by the National Weather Service and archived by Claims Pages
EXPIRED 1/24/2023 10:13:00 PM (UTC) Urgency: Expected Severity: Moderate Certainty: Likely
1/24/2023 10:13:00 PM until 1/25/2023 8:00:00 PM
If you must travel, plan for extra time, and keep an extra flashlight, food, and water in your vehicle in case of an emergency.
WINTER STORM WARNING REMAINS IN EFFECT FROM 5 AM TO 8 PM EST WEDNESDAY... * WHAT...Heavy snow expected. Total snow accumulations of 6 to 8 inches. * WHERE...Wayne, Lenawee and Monroe Counties. * WHEN...From 5 AM to 8 PM EST Wednesday. * IMPACTS...Plan for slow and hazardous road conditions during the morning commute. The evening commute is expected to be dangerously impacted. * ADDITIONAL DETAILS...Light snow will develop around 5 AM with just enough snow accumulation for hazardous conditions during the morning peak travel period. Snow will then steadily increase in coverage and intensity with the peak of the heaviest snowfall rates between 10 AM and 4 PM Wednesday. Travel conditions will deteriorate considerably during the afternoon into the evening commute.
